[ESP/ENG] Proyecto Práctico: Estación Meteorológica con Microcontrolador 🌦️📡 Practical Project: Weather Station with Microcontroller 🌦️📡

[ESP]

¡Hola, innovadores de la tecnología! 👋

En esta publicación te guiaré a través del desarrollo de una estación meteorológica basada en un microcontrolador. Este proyecto te permitirá medir y monitorear variables climáticas como temperatura, humedad y presión atmosférica, con aplicaciones desde el hogar hasta entornos agrícolas. 🌱🌍

¿Qué es una Estación Meteorológica con Microcontrolador?

Es un sistema que utiliza sensores para capturar datos ambientales, procesarlos en un microcontrolador y mostrarlos en tiempo real o almacenarlos para análisis. Algunas funciones destacadas incluyen:

  • Monitoreo de temperatura y humedad.
  • Registro de presión atmosférica.
  • Envío de datos a una plataforma en la nube.

Componentes Necesarios

  • Microcontrolador: Arduino Uno, ESP32 o Raspberry Pi Pico.
  • Sensores Climáticos:
  • DHT22 para temperatura y humedad.

DHT22-Sensor-Pinout.png

  • BMP280 o BME280 para presión atmosférica.

D_NQ_NP_934610-MLM71027185627_082023-O.webp

  • LDR para intensidad de luz.

LDR-fotorresintencia.jpg

  • Pantalla: LCD o OLED para mostrar los datos.

images (1).jpg

  • Conectividad: Módulo Wi-Fi (ESP8266 o integrado en ESP32) para enviar datos a una plataforma en la nube.

ESP8266-Pinout-GPIO-1024.jpg

  • Extras: Fuente de alimentación, resistencias, cables y protoboard.

Diseño del Sistema

  1. Captura de Datos
    Usa los sensores DHT22 y BMP280 para medir las variables climáticas.
  2. Procesamiento
    El microcontrolador recopila, procesa y convierte las lecturas a unidades comprensibles.
  3. Visualización
    Muestra los datos en una pantalla LCD o envíalos a un servidor remoto.
  4. Almacenamiento y Análisis
    Integra una tarjeta SD o conexión a la nube para registrar los datos y analizarlos con el tiempo.

Ejemplo de Código para Arduino

image.png

image.png

Aplicaciones Prácticas

  • Hogares Inteligentes: Monitoreo del clima interior y exterior.
  • Agricultura: Seguimiento de condiciones ambientales para cultivos.
  • Educación: Introducción práctica a sensores y microcontroladores.
  • Investigación: Recopilación de datos para análisis climático.


📢 ¡Gracias por explorar conmigo el diseño de una estación meteorológica con microcontroladores! 🌦️✨

Espero que este proyecto práctico te inspire a desarrollar soluciones innovadoras para el monitoreo ambiental. Si tienes dudas o mejoras para este diseño, ¡espero leer tus comentarios! 📝

🔔 No te pierdas nuestras próximas publicaciones, donde profundizaremos en otros proyectos prácticos y herramientas útiles para la automatización y el monitoreo. 🌐

📷 Comparte tus proyectos: ¿Ya has implementado una estación meteorológica? ¡Queremos ver cómo la estás utilizando! 🛠️

🌟 Continúa aprendiendo y experimentando: La medición y análisis ambiental es clave para un futuro sostenible. ¡Involúcrate y sé parte del cambio! 🚀✨

¡Hasta la próxima, sigue creando y explorando nuevas ideas tecnológicas!




[ENG]

Hey tech innovators! 👋

In this post I will walk you through the development of a microcontroller-based weather station. This project will allow you to measure and monitor weather variables such as temperature, humidity, and atmospheric pressure, with applications from the home to agricultural settings. 🌱🌍

What is a Microcontroller Weather Station?

It is a system that uses sensors to capture environmental data, process it on a microcontroller, and display it in real time or store it for analysis. Some notable features include:

  • Temperature and humidity monitoring.
  • Atmospheric pressure logging.
  • Sending data to a cloud platform.

Required Components

  • Microcontroller: Arduino Uno, ESP32, or Raspberry Pi Pico.
  • Climate Sensors:
  • DHT22 for temperature and humidity.

DHT22-Sensor-Pinout.png

  • BMP280 or BME280 for atmospheric pressure.

![D_NQ_NP_934610-MLM71027185627_082023-O.webp](https://images.hive.blog/DQmcnaUbqF 1cX8y4TzBdimi3MMwvC1c69fDQr7mkyZzLxZv/D_NQ_NP_934610-MLM71027185627_082023-O.webp)

  • LDR for light intensity.

LDR-fotorresintencia.jpg

  • Screen: LCD or OLED to display data.

images (1).jpg

  • Connectivity: Wi-Fi module (ESP8266 or built into ESP32) to send data to a cloud platform.

ESP8266-Pinout-GPIO-1024.jpg

  • Extras: Power supply, resistors, cables and breadboard.

System Design

  1. Data Capture
    Uses DHT22 and BMP280 sensors to measure weather variables.
  2. Processing
    The microcontroller collects, processes, and converts the readings into understandable units.
  3. Display
    Displays the data on an LCD screen or sends it to a remote server.
  4. Storage and Analysis
    Integrates an SD card or cloud connection to record data and analyze it over time.

Code Example for Arduino

image.png

image.png

Practical Applications

  • Smart Homes: Indoor and outdoor climate monitoring.
  • Agriculture: Tracking environmental conditions for crops.
  • Education: Hands-on introduction to sensors and microcontrollers.
  • Research: Collecting data for climate analysis.


📢 Thank you for exploring microcontroller weather station design with me! 🌦️✨

I hope this hands-on project inspires you to develop innovative solutions for environmental monitoring. If you have questions or improvements for this design, I look forward to reading your comments! 📝

🔔 Don't miss our upcoming posts, where we'll delve into other practical projects and useful tools for automation and monitoring. 🌐

📷 Share your projects: Have you already implemented a weather station? We want to see how you're using it! 🛠️

🌟 Continue learning and experimenting: Environmental measurement and analysis is key to a sustainable future. Get involved and be part of the change! 🚀✨

Until next time, keep creating and exploring new technological ideas!



0
0
0.000
1 comments
avatar

Thanks for your contribution to the STEMsocial community. Feel free to join us on discord to get to know the rest of us!

Please consider delegating to the @stemsocial account (85% of the curation rewards are returned).

You may also include @stemsocial as a beneficiary of the rewards of this post to get a stronger support. 
 

0
0
0.000